What is a Registered Agent?

A nominee agent is a appointed individual or company that is authorized to accept legal correspondence on behalf of a company. cheapest registered agent service for startups includes vital correspondence such as tax documents, legal summons, and additional government correspondence from the government. Every LLC and corporation is mandated by law to have a designated agent to ensure that there is a dependable point of contact for these documents.

The registered agent must have a real place in the jurisdiction where the company is registered, and this information will be publicly available as part of the business's legal filings. This requirement ensures that the entity is contactable for legal processes, maintaining conformance with legal requirements. Businesses often opt to utilize a registered agent provider to fulfill this requirement, providing a professional handling of legal notifications.

These agents play a key role in maintaining a business's good standing by ensuring on-time receipt and management of legal documents. They help a company remain law-abiding with regulatory obligations, thus safeguarding it from prospective legal sanctions or lapses in compliance duties. Benefits of Hiring a Registered Agent

One of the primary benefits of hiring a registered agent is the assurance of compliance with legal requirements. A registered agent ensures that your business gets important legal documents in a timely manner, including tax forms, legal notices, and official state correspondence. This service helps maintain your business's good standing and minimizes the risk of missing critical deadlines that could lead to fines or legal issues.

Another significant advantage is improved privacy and professionalism. By using a registered agent service, businesses can keep their personal data off the public domain. This is especially crucial for individual owners or individuals running home-based businesses from home. A registered agent provides a business address that can be used for formal purposes, enhancing a more professional image while preserving the owner's privacy.

Registered Agent

Registered agents play a vital role in ensuring that businesses remain compliant with local regulations. Each state has certain requirements regarding registered agents, which generally include establishing a tangible address within the state and being reachable during standard business hours. This adherence helps facilitate important correspondence, including court documents and formal notices, making sure that the company is apprised of any compliance issues or legal actions promptly.

When setting up a business entity, such as an Limited Liability Company or corporation, choosing a registered agent is a statutory requirement in all states. The registered agent must be either an individual resident or a business entity authorized to operate in the state. Omission to designate a registered agent or keep updated records can lead to penalties, including monetary penalties and potential loss of corporate integrity with the state.

To avoid these complications, businesses often opt for professional registered agent services, which can assure compliance with all legal requirements. These services often provide features such as document management and compliance alerts, helping business owners focus on their operations rather than stressing about missing important deadlines or notifications. Price of Agent Services Services

The expense of registered agent services can differ significantly based on various factors. Typically, businesses can expect to pay ranging from 50 to $300 dollars per year for a registered agent option. Costs may vary based on the service provider’s credibility, the scope of services available, and the regional location of the business. Some providers might offer extra options like regulatory tracking or document storage, which can influence the overall cost.
